				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-fast.com/images/cd16aaae5683633e0eeb41c0eb407b4a.png&#34; alt=&#34;Infrared wall heater for bathroom&#34;&gt;&lt;/p&gt;&#xA;&lt;p&gt;Bathrooms are brutal on electronics. Between the steam and the constant temperature swings, heating elements just get worn down.&#xA;Most wall-mounted infrared heaters are built like a sealed box. That means when a tube finally burns out after a few years, you’re stuck. You can&amp;rsquo;t fix it, so you throw the whole expensive fixture in the trash.&#xA;We thought that was a waste. So we did something different.&#xA;&lt;strong&gt;The &amp;ldquo;Drop-In&amp;rdquo; Approach&lt;/strong&gt;&#xA;We built our heaters with modules. Think of them as plug-and-play parts. Instead of spending your afternoon &lt;a href=&#34;https://o-yate.com&#34;&gt;soldering&lt;/a&gt; wires or tearing apart the whole chassis, you just pull the old &lt;a href=&#34;https://o-yate.net&#34;&gt;module&lt;/a&gt; out and slide a new one in.&#xA;It’s that simple. No full system overhaul, no headache.&#xA;Now, if you&amp;rsquo;re a gear-head, you know that adding sockets can sometimes create a bit of electrical resistance. You might see a tiny voltage drop. We handled that by using high-grade conductive alloys in the connectors. The result? The heat stays consistent across the whole tube, just like it would if it were hard-wired.&#xA;&lt;strong&gt;Real-World Maintenance&lt;/strong&gt;&#xA;Here is what usually happens five years down the road: oxidation and heat cycles start to eat away at the quartz or halogen envelope.&#xA;In a standard unit, fixing that means hiring a &lt;a href=&#34;https://henruite.com&#34;&gt;technician&lt;/a&gt; to spend an hour balancing on a ladder. With our setup, the swap takes a couple of minutes. You don&amp;rsquo;t have to rewire the wall or plan a whole new installation.&#xA;We built this for the facility manager who is already stretched too thin. You just want the heat back on without the drama. The footprint doesn&amp;rsquo;t change, and the heat stays strong.&#xA;Just a &lt;a href=&#34;https://goldisgood.com&#34;&gt;quick&lt;/a&gt; tip: make sure your replacement module matches the original wattage. You don&amp;rsquo;t want to accidentally trip your circuit breaker.&lt;/p&gt;</description>

				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-fast.com/images/ceb49500180218f7429e1b0ad800e898.jpg&#34; alt=&#34;Mirror infrared heater bathroom&#34;&gt;&lt;/p&gt;&#xA;&lt;h1 id=&#34;how-to-keep-bathroom-heaters-warmand-your-eyes-safe&#34;&gt;How to Keep Bathroom Heaters Warm—and Your Eyes Safe&lt;/h1&gt;&#xA;&lt;p&gt;Nobody likes that blinding flash of light when you flip on a bathroom heater, especially if you&amp;rsquo;re dealing with a fussy baby or just waking up. You want the heat, but you don&amp;rsquo;t want to feel like you&amp;rsquo;re &lt;a href=&#34;https://o-yate.net&#34;&gt;staring&lt;/a&gt; into the sun.&#xA;The trick is all in how we handle the light.&lt;/p&gt;&#xA;&lt;h2 id=&#34;taming-the-glare&#34;&gt;Taming the Glare&lt;/h2&gt;&#xA;&lt;p&gt;Most standard infrared lamps are just too bright. They throw out a harsh, white light that&amp;rsquo;s honestly a bit much for a small room.&#xA;To fix this, we tweak the glass and the gases inside the bulb. By using doped quartz or specific halogen fills, we can block out those aggressive UV rays and high-frequency lights.&#xA;What you get instead is a soft, cozy glow. The heat still gets deep into your skin to warm you up, but your eyes don&amp;rsquo;t feel that &amp;ldquo;sting.&amp;rdquo; It&amp;rsquo;s all the warmth, none of the glare.&lt;/p&gt;</description>

				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-fast.com/images/b576a7d3a88cf9169bc12aa08c54734c.jpg&#34; alt=&#34;Bathroom heater waterproof&#34;&gt;&lt;/p&gt;&#xA;&lt;h1 id=&#34;why-we-put-our-bathroom-lamps-through-torture-tests&#34;&gt;Why we put our bathroom lamps through &amp;ldquo;torture tests&amp;rdquo;&lt;/h1&gt;&#xA;&lt;p&gt;Let&amp;rsquo;s be honest: bathrooms are a nightmare for electronics. You&amp;rsquo;ve got steam everywhere, random water splashes, and the temperature jumping from &lt;a href=&#34;https://henruite.com&#34;&gt;freezing&lt;/a&gt; to boiling in a matter of seconds. It&amp;rsquo;s a brutal environment.&#xA;That&amp;rsquo;s why we don&amp;rsquo;t just build these infrared lamps and toss them in a box. We put every single batch through what I call &amp;ldquo;damp-heat aging.&amp;rdquo; Basically, we try to break them before they ever &lt;a href=&#34;https://o-yate.net&#34;&gt;reach&lt;/a&gt; your door.&#xA;&lt;strong&gt;The battle &lt;a href=&#34;https://o-yate.com&#34;&gt;against&lt;/a&gt; moisture&lt;/strong&gt;&#xA;Water vapor is a sneaky thing. It loves to find the tiniest gap in electrical insulation. In these heaters, the real danger zone is where the quartz tube meets the electrical terminals. If that seal isn&amp;rsquo;t perfect, moisture creeps in and hits the tungsten filament.&#xA;Then, &lt;em&gt;pop&lt;/em&gt;. Oxidation or a short circuit, and the lamp is dead.&#xA;To stop this, we lock the &lt;a href=&#34;https://goldisgood.com&#34;&gt;units&lt;/a&gt; in a high-humidity chamber and crank up the heat. We&amp;rsquo;re looking for &amp;ldquo;creepage&amp;rdquo;—that slow, invisible migration of moisture. If a lamp fails in our lab, it means the seal wasn&amp;rsquo;t tough enough for the real world. Better we find it now than you finding it later.&#xA;&lt;strong&gt;Dealing with the &amp;ldquo;shock&amp;rdquo;&lt;/strong&gt;&#xA;Then there&amp;rsquo;s the thermal shock.&#xA;Think about it: a lamp goes from room temperature to hundreds of degrees in a heartbeat. That puts a massive amount of stress on the glass-to-metal seals. They&amp;rsquo;re expanding and contracting constantly.&#xA;So, while the units are soaked in moisture, we flip the power on and off, over and over. It&amp;rsquo;s a stress test. If the bonding agent is off by even a fraction, the seal cracks. We&amp;rsquo;d much rather see a few failures on our workbench than deal with a mountain of returns from frustrated customers.&#xA;&lt;strong&gt;The trade-off&lt;/strong&gt;&#xA;Now, here&amp;rsquo;s the thing. To make something truly waterproof, you usually need thicker gaskets or special coatings.&#xA;Does this change the lamp? A little. It might shift the heat profile slightly or make the assembly a bit bulkier. You might lose a tiny bit of that raw, instant intensity.&#xA;But for a bathroom? That&amp;rsquo;s a trade we&amp;rsquo;ll make every single time. I&amp;rsquo;d rather you have a lamp that lasts for years than one that&amp;rsquo;s marginally hotter for two weeks before it quits.&lt;/p&gt;</description>
